Selektieren von Pivot-Auswahl vermeiden beim Iterieren von Pivot-Elementen

18/03/2008 - 08:29 von Volker | Report spam
Hallo,

ich habe ein Pivot und will einige Auswahlelement ausblenden. Beim
Durchlaufen aller Elemente der PivotItems-Collection fiel mir auf,
dass die Elemente immer "ausgewàhlt" werden, was so eine schnelle
Bearbeitung durch ein Makro hindert. Kann man das vermeiden?

For Each mbdItem In
thisSheet.PivotTables(1).PivotFields(attribut).PivotItems
Set pivotItem = mbdItem
If diesundDas Then
pivotItem.Visible = true
Else
pivotItem.Visible = false
End If
Next mbdItem


Gruß
Volker Biedermann
 

Lesen sie die antworten

#1 Robert Gelbmann
18/03/2008 - 10:13 | Warnen spam
Hallo Volker!

"Volker" schrieb ...
ich habe ein Pivot und will einige Auswahlelement ausblenden. Beim
Durchlaufen aller Elemente der PivotItems-Collection fiel mir auf,
dass die Elemente immer "ausgewàhlt" werden, was so eine schnelle
Bearbeitung durch ein Makro hindert. Kann man das vermeiden?



Wenn ich dich recht verstanden habe, dann kannst du einfach die
Bildschirmaktualisierung zwischendurch deaktivieren:

'snip
Application.ScreenUpdating = False
' Deine Befehle
Application.ScreenUpdating = True
'snip

In der Hoffnung geholfen zu haben, verbleibe ich mit einem leisen


Servus aus Wien,
-Robert Gelbmann-

The world is quiet here.

Ähnliche fragen